I'm modifying this recipe for salted oatmeal cookies somewhat. I don't have any chocolate lying around, and I am not heading outside to shop for baking supplies at the local Macs. But... I do have some leftover coconut and dried cranberries. So I've decided to soak the cranberries in some cherry brandy, and try adding both the coconut and the cranberries into the mix.
